On This Day in 1490 the first edition of Maimondides’ Mishna Torah was published. In 1743 Handel premiered his famous oratorio, Messiah, in London. In 1839 the first ever recorded use of the word “OK” was published in Boston’s Morning Post. In 1919 Mussolini founded the Fascist political movement in Milan. In 1933 the German Reichstag granted Adolf Hitler dictatorial powers. In 2010 President Obama signed the controversial Affordable Care Act. And in 1952 new US Secretary of State Rex Tillerson was born.
Deadly Terrorism Strikes at the Gates of UK Parliament
So far 4 people are reported dead after a 4X4 driver drove onto the sidewalk of Westminster Bridge before stabbing a police officer yesterday (March 22nd). ISIS have claimed responsibility.
